We unplugged from life for a few days and found this location to be relaxing, comfortable and a great 'home base' as we explored rural Missouri. Drove beautiful countryside to go to parks and wineries within an hour drive (always one of us as designated driver - please don't minimize the dangers of driving rural highways under the influence!). The pictures are accurate, the deck was a lovely place to drink coffee in the morning or adult beverage at night, listening to the sounds of nature, including the cattle mooing in the field across the road. Hardly any traffic sounds, even though the house is located at the intersection of a rural highway and the road to the entrance to the Edg-Clif winery. Edg-Clif is approx. 1/2 mile very easy walk from rental to their outside patio. Had a nice time, super friendly owners, small band played great music, loved their beer and wine. You bring your own food to this winery, I don't think they serve any food at all, they are open 12-5 Friday-Sunday only. Doug is very responsive and leaves clear instructions/information about the property. Would be a great spot for a small group who wants to walk to a winery/microbrewery. House is well supplied with everything except Kleenex. Only suggestion is to bring cushions or beach towels if you are going to sit on the deck very long - wood slatted deck chairs are pretty uncomfortable. Great outdoor table seats six, and two lounge chairs, plus small table/two chairs at the front door to watch sunrise. We always have beach towels in our car (for our dog), so we wrapped pillows in those to use, which was much more comfortable. A great spot - thank you Doug for your hospitality!
